[Asia Economy Reporter Moon Hyewon] Gongyoung Shopping has joined forces with the Korea Marine Environment Management Corporation to protect the marine environment.
Gongyoung Shopping announced on the 10th that it signed a business agreement with the Korea Marine Environment Management Corporation on the 7th of this month at its office in Sangam-dong, Mapo-gu, Seoul, focusing on raising awareness for marine environment conservation and promoting seafood sales.
According to the business agreement, the two organizations plan to jointly promote awareness improvement for marine environment conservation.
They also plan to produce content such as short videos (SB·Station Break) to be broadcast between related programs concerning the marine environment.
Gongyoung Shopping operates a dedicated seafood program called 'Eorap Show (魚Love Show)' every Wednesday to promote the excellence of Korean seafood and stimulate consumption, and annually organizes special broadcasts on 'Fishermen's Day' and 'Sea Day'.
